Whereby we shan't have to pay nothing for this here cabbage.

I'll tell ye, miss: when a sailor comes ashore he always goes in for green vegetables, for why, he has eaten so much junk and biscuit, nature sings out for greens.

Me and my shipmates was paid off at Portsmouth last year, and six of us agreed to dine together and each order his dish.

Blest if six boiled legs of mutton did not come up smoking hot: three was with cabbage, and three with turmots.

Mine was with turmots.
